The VT-HNC100-1-11/134/5 is a high-performance axis controller from Bosch Rexroth Indramat within the VT-HNC Digital Axis Controllers series, designed for precise motion control in demanding industrial environments. It operates on a robust Operating Voltage range of 18–36 VDC and offers a flexible Serial Interface via RS232 at 9.6 kBaud. For advanced networked applications, it supports Optional Bus Interfaces including Profibus DP (up to 12 MBaud), CANopen, and INTERBUS-S. The controller’s compact footprint, measuring Dimensions (W×H×D) of 71×155×204 mm, ensures easy integration into existing machine frames and control cabinets. Equipped for versatile signal processing, this controller provides Normalized Output Current of 4–20 mA and can handle a Max Non-normalized Output Current of ±23 mA for transient demands. The Load Resistance (Current Outputs) rating of 500 Ω aligns with standard industry requirements and ensures stable load driving. Its Analog Output Resolution of 1.25 mV and Analog Output Non-linearity within 15 mV (±9.5 V) rising to 35 mV between ±9.5–10 V guarantee accurate control feedback. On the input side, it delivers Analog Input Resolution of 5 mV across a Analog Input Voltage Range of ±10 V (measurable up to ±15 V), allowing high-fidelity sensor integration. In operational terms, the controller’s Incremental Transducer Input Levels of 0–1 V (low) and 2.8–5.5 V (high) support encoder feedback at speeds up to a Maximum Transducer Frequency of 250 kHz, ensuring rapid response in dynamic processes. Users can configure Switching Inputs and Switching Outputs in 8, 16, or 24 channel versions, with low-level activation below 2 V and high outputs up to supply voltage at a maximum current of Imax 50 mA. It functions reliably across an Operating Temperature Range of 0 to 50 °C and withstands storage conditions between -20 to +70 °C without degradation.
